The meaning of the word "Elasticity" in English


Elasticity n. : The quality of being elastic; the inherent property in bodies by which they recover their former figure or dimensions, after the removal of external pressure or altering force; springiness; tendency to rebound; as, the elasticity of caoutchouc; the elasticity of the air.

Elasticity n. : Power of resistance to, or recovery from, depression or overwork.
